Leadership Review Briefing — Ashgrove Depot Lease

Branch managers: renegotiation with landlord Fenwick Holdings is underway. Current terms expire in nine months. We're pushing for a 12% reduction plus a break clause at year three. Talks led by Dora Klemens. No operational changes yet. The confidential context on our fallback position appears below.

management briefing: Project Zorix slips by six weeks because of the audit delay.

Subject: Memtrace cut-over complete

Team,

Cut-over to Memtrace v2 for GPU memory profiling finished last night. Old v1 agents are disabled; any tickets referencing v1 dashboards should be closed as resolved-by-migration. Sampling overhead is now under 2% and allocation traces include kernel names. Known gap: profiles older than 30 days were not migrated. Point customers at the v2 docs for setup questions. For reference when troubleshooting, the agent now runs with the following configuration.

settings of bagaf-bawip:
[aldax]
port = 5000
region = south-4
host = aldax.brasklabs.corp
team = brivan
timeout_ms = 2000
retries = 2

// Dark-mode support in the Lumenfall admin dashboard.
// Plugin authors: do not hardcode colors. Resolve tokens through the
// ThemeBridge client below; it returns the active palette and listens
// for scheme changes so your panels flip without a reload.
// Contrast ratios are enforced server-side — submissions that bypass
// tokens fail review. Initialize the client once per plugin, at mount,
// never per render. The client authenticates against the internal
// ThemeBridge service. Use the key that follows.

API key for hagug-kajof: vxb4-HrJ9

Account recovery — Relevanceer tuning notes. If the lockout alarm fires on the Quillsort relevance account, don't reset it; the tuning notes repo and the boost-weight history are tied to that identity. Go to the Halverton recovery console, select the Quillsort service account, choose passphrase recovery, and enter the recovery passphrase shown below.

vault phrase of tawig-fahop = casax-oliath